90 chronic alcoholics (55 men and 35 women, aged between 20 and 60 years) were investigated to determine how alcohol withdrawal effects the pattern of enzymes in plasma and if changes in this enzyme pattern could be used as criteria for evaluation of the recovery process. Among the different enzymes tested, gamma-glutamyl-transpeptidase (GGTP) and the transamines seemed the most suitable parameters. At the beginning of the alcohol withdrawal course, 79 out of 90 patients (80%) showed elevated values of one of these enzymes in plasma. GOT was elevated in 31 (34%), GPT in 24 (23%) and GGTP in 79 (88%) of the cases. In 49 patients (54%) GGTP was the only enzyme found to be elevated. The values of GGTP were on the average higher than those of GOT and GPT. GGTP has thereforeto be regarded as the most sensitive enzyme since it was elevated in most of the patients. GGTP reacted with 6.8 times more sensitivity than GOT and 6.3 times that of GPT. After withdrawal of alcohol the three enzymes showed a decline in all 79 patients. The transaminases normalized faster than GGTP. GTP fell into the upper normal limit after only 30 days. Among the 90 alcoholics examined, 14 relapsed during the alcohol withdrawal course. After the new excess of alcohol intake, the GGTP in plasma rose immediately. Alcohol abuse was suspected in 50% of the patients due to the increase in this enzyme and was subsequently confirmed by the patients. Acute alcohol loading in normal volunteers did not lead to an increase in GGTP activity. A comparison of the histology of liver biopsy material showed that neither the transaminases nor the alkaline phosphatase and GGTP served to differentiate the various forms of alcoholic liver damage. However, GGTP represents the most sensitive enzymatic parameter for the detection of alcoholic liver disease. This enzyme is useful in evaluating the success of a course of alcohol deprivation. The decreasing values during such treatment, as well as the prompt increase after a relapse, points to the high sensitivity of this enzyme. A further argument is that in 54% of the patients elevation of GGTP only was present. Since no liver damage could be demonstrated in these patients with the aid of the other liver enzymes, the elevation of GGTP may be related to the alcohol intake through an enzyme induction mechanism such as has been demonstrated for this enzyme with certain drugs.

The enzyme activities (GGT, GPT, GOT), especially of the gamma-glutamyl-transpeptidase, is considered to be a sign of alcohol abuse. Of 219 blood samples taken from drunken drivers for blood alcohol determination, 81 (37.6%) exhibited pathological enzyme activities. In 55.6% of them specifically pathological gamma-Gt values were found. In the cases with normal enzyme activities the average value of blood alcohol concentration was 1.61%, the pathological cases had 1.81%. In the latter cases more than 50% of the drunken drivers involved were workers. Most of them were 30-49 years old (45%), but also young drivers up to 21 years old were represented (about 25%). There was also a difference between the group with normal and pathological enzyme activity concerning their drinking behaviour. The group with pathological values occurred during the week, the other group was mostly arrested at the weekends. Of the total, 6.8% (15) were women, 4 exhibited pathological enzyme activities; three of them were 21-29 years, one was 36 years old. The data obtained demonstrate that drunken drivers exhibit a tendency to alcohol abuse.

We retrospectively reviewed 159 episodes of bacteraemic pneumococcal infection in 157 adult patients at the Helsinki University Central Hospital during two periods between 1976 and 1979 and 1986 and 1989. We looked especially at changes in underlying diseases and prognostic factors. The overall case fatality rate was 21% and there was a small diminishing trend in that rate from 28% (16/58) in the late 1970s to 17% (17/101) in the late 1980s. The patients who died in the late 1980s were younger than those who died in the earlier period. The most common underlying factors were alcohol abuse, cardiovascular diseases and chronic obstructive pulmonary diseases. Old age was neither a predisposing factor nor did it predict the outcome. No significant changes in underlying diseases or prognostic factors were noted during the two periods studied except a small decrease in connective tissue diseases as underlying conditions. The factors related to increased fatality included hepatic cirrhosis, a combination of pneumonia and meningitis, complications such as shock, respiratory insufficiency, central nervous system disorders and circulatory acidosis, and laboratory findings such as thrombocytopenia, absence of leucocytosis and increased amounts of serum creatinine, aspartate aminotransferase and alanine aminotransferase on admission to the hospital. Previous splenectomy and malignant diseases were not associated with higher mortality. The thrombocytopenia at the time of positive blood culture and the circulatory acidosis as a complication seemed to be independently the most useful predictive factors for a fatal outcome using multivariate logistical regression analysis after adjustment to classic risk factors.

This study of hepatocellular carcinoma in a homogeneous rural Transkeian population at high risk consisted of: evaluation of liver biopsies of 246 patients with hepatocellular carcinoma using routine histology and immunoperoxidase for HBV stains; collection of reliable data on alcohol consumption, blood HBsAg and ALT status in asymptomatic controls from an adequate population sample; assessment of maize intended for human consumption for contamination by carcinogenic fungi. Tumour histology of rural Blacks did not differ from those described in other studies. Cirrhotic livers were present in 45.1% and iron overload in 68% of cases. Tissue HBsAg was detected in 57% (45% of non-cirrhotic and 59% of cirrhotic livers). Asymptomatic controls showed 9.5% of HBsAg positivity, 3.5% had elevated ALT and 41.3% admitted to alcohol abuse. Maize had insignificant contamination by Aspergillus flavus and very frequent contamination by Fusarium moniloforme. This study suggests a multifactorial aetiology of hepatocellular carcinoma, with viral infection being of the most importance.

The recent cloning of the genome of hepatitis C virus (HCV) has allowed the detection of antibodies to HCV (anti-HCV) in human serum. The presence of serum antibodies to HCV often indicates active infection with HCV. We have assessed the serological and histological features in a group of alcoholic patients with chronic liver disease and have evaluated the possible etiologic role of HCV infection in the development of liver damage. Serum samples and liver biopsy specimens were obtained from 41 consecutive patients, all having a definite history of alcohol abuse and evidence of chronic hypertransaminasemia. Fifteen patients (37%) were positive for anti-HCV by ELISA, and 13 (86.6%) of them were also positive by RIBA. Eleven of these patients had histologic features of chronic active hepatitis (CAH), a lesion which is not known to be induced by excessive alcohol intake. No other possible causes of CAH were found, and CAH was not present in any of the anti-HCV negative patients. In patients with CAH, mean AST to ALT ratio was less than 1 (0.6), a finding which is characteristic of viral rather than alcoholic chronic liver disease. In conclusion, our study suggests that sporadic hepatitis C virus infection plays an etiologic role in the development of chronic active liver disease in a subgroup of alcoholic patients.

The most common toxicities of nonsteroidal anti-inflammatory drugs (NSAIDs) are gastropathy, renal dysfunction, and liver function abnormalities. We outline an approach to monitoring patients on long-term NSAID therapy, focusing on the early detection of complications. Gastropathy caused by NSAID use is more common in elderly patients or those with a history of dyspepsia, peptic ulcer disease, or alcohol abuse. Fecal occult blood testing and hemograms are less accurate in detecting gastropathy than direct visualization but are convenient and relatively inexpensive. We recommend the periodic use of these tests to detect NSAID-induced acute or chronic blood loss. Renal toxicity is seen in patients with preexisting renal disease or functional volume depletion and in the elderly. Complications include renal insufficiency, hyponatremia, hyperkalemia, and protein-uria. Renal function should be monitored during the first few weeks of NSAID therapy, especially in high-risk patients, with periodic testing thereafter. Hepatic toxicity is less common but warrants occasional determinations of alanine aminotransferase levels. Elderly patients and those with renal insufficiency or alcohol abuse have a higher risk of complications. Nonsteroidal anti-inflammatory drugs should be used cautiously in those patients at high risk for complications. Strategies can be used to limit toxicity. Patients taking these drugs long term should be monitored periodically for signs of blood loss, renal dysfunction, and hepatic dysfunction.

The liver enzymes GGT, GOT and GPT, as well as MCV, of 40 alcoholics were examined. They had presented at the psychiatric department of the University for withdrawal therapy. All of them had consumed alcohol up to the time of admission. The laboratory values were obtained on admission, then at weekly intervals for a period of 5 weeks, under total alcohol abstinence. GGT (85 per cent) and MCV (95 per cent) demonstrated a high sensitivity relating to alcohol abuse. While the raised GGT values reduced gradually, the MCV values remained consistently high even after strict withholding of alcohol. The sensitivity of MCV was not impaired by the previous substitutions of vitamin B complex. At the beginning GOT and GPT were elevated in only about half the number of cases and quickly became normal. Because of the more rapid lowering of the GOT activities, compared to the GPT activities, the De Ritis quotient sank to below 1 even after only one week. To demonstrate the clinical chemical evidence of the appraisement more clearly, the MCV as well as liver enzymes, must be taken into account. In general there was a decline in the diagnostic value of the laboratory results, the longer the period of alcohol abstinence lasted. Therefore, it is recommended not to set a long term time limit for examination, to favour the motivated total abstinence periods.

Controversial data concerning thyroid function in chronic alcoholics prompted us to evaluate some aspects of thyroxine transport and metabolism in these patients. We studied 45 patients with a history of alcohol consumption of at least 160 g a day for 10 years or more. Only patients without clinical and histopathological evidence of chronic liver disease have been included in the study. All patients were clinically euthyroid and there was no history of thyroid disease. Serum thyroxine (T4), free thyroxine (FT4) and thyroxine-binding globulin (TBG) were measured by radioimmunoassay methods within 48 hours of admission and after 30 day of alcohol abstinence. At admission the mean values of T4 and TBG in alcoholics were significantly reduced when compared to those of healthy controls (6.8 +/- 1.4 vs 8.4 +/- 1.2 micrograms/dl; p less than 0.01 and 17.5 +/- 3.2 vs 20.5 +/- 1.2 micrograms/ml; p less than 0.01). Contrarily FT4 levels did not differ significantly between the groups (9.8 +/- 1.6 vs 10.8 +/- pg/ml). A close relationship between T4 and TBG (r = 0.684; p less than 0.0001) demonstrated that the decrease of T4 in alcoholics depended on a decrease in circulating TBG. We could not find any correlation between TBG and serum albumin, gamma-glutamyl-transpeptidase, aspartate aminotransferase, alanine aminotransferase and mean corpuscular volume. Indeed there was a strong relationship between TBG and mean daily alcoholic intake (r = 0.712; p less than 0.0001). T4 and TBG increase rapidly during withdrawal and after 30 days of abstinence their values did not differ significantly from those of healthy controls. In conclusion these data provide evidence that alcohol abuse causes a decrease in T4 which depends on a decrease in circulation TBG and is not associated with a reduction of FT4. Such "low TBG syndrome" seems to be due more probably to a primary effect of alcoholic on TBG synthesis that to the liver injury secondary to the alcohol abuse.

In a cross-sectional study of 181 male workers of a rotogravure printing plant, most of whom were exposed to toluene levels well above the GDR threshold limit values, 55 subjects revealed pathological liver screening values (activities of serum aspartate aminotransferase, alanine aminotransferase, gamma glutamyltransferase; liver size). The differential diagnostic examination showed in 51 out of these 55 subjects an association with competing factors such as alcohol abuse (78%) and overweight (40%), to a slight extent disorders of fat and carbohydrate metabolism and of the gallbladder. Drug intake did not play any role. The variance and regression analyses of the biochemical data have shown that alcohol significantly and considerably increases the activities of all three enzymes tested. Bodyweight had a similar, but less pronounced, significant effect. On the other hand, in subjects with a higher alcohol intake the activities of liver enzymes in highly toluene exposed subgroups were significantly and clearly lower than among slightly toluene exposed workers.

727 consecutive drunken drivers were studied for laboratory markers of excessive alcohol consumption. Serum gamma-glutamyltransferase and alanine aminotransferase showed no differences and aspartate aminotransferase and blood alcohol concentration only small differences between groups of first and repeating drunk driving offenders. The best laboratory test to differentiate the repeating offenders with probably more serious alcohol problems from the first offenders was in our material serum acetate, the mean serum acetate level of the repeating offenders being highly significantly (P less than 0.001) higher than that of the first offenders or nonalcoholic controls. Serum acetate also differentiated first offenders from nonalcoholic controls (P less than 0.001). Our results suggest that serum acetate could be used for the screening of problem drinking among drunken drivers.
